Employee burns back and thumb when sprayed by molten aluminu

At 11:30 p.m. on September 1, 2021, an employee working as a production helper for a foundry was changing the core on machine 11. Machine 12 spit hot aluminum onto the employee. The employee was hospitalized to treat burns to his lower back and right thumb.
